SOURCES SOUGHT FOR FULL FOOD SERVICE AT FORT HUNTER LIGGETT, CALIFORNIA THIS SOURCES SOUGHT NOTICE IS NOT A REQUEST FOR PROPOSAL. It is a market research tool (FAR Part 10) being used to determine the potential firms capable of providing the services described herein prior to determining the method of acquisition and issuance of a Request for Proposal. Feedback is encouraged and appreciated. Mission Installation Contracting Command (MICC) Mission Contracting Office (MCO) - Fort Sam Houston (FSH) is seeking information on sources to provide personnel, training, supervision, supplies, equipment, and non-personal services necessary to perform support for Full Food Service located at Fort Hunter Liggett, California. Established in October 2005, Fort Hunter Liggett has a mission to provide world class training for Combat Support (CS) and Combat Service Support (CSS) units and to become the best training center in the Western United States for the U.S. Army Reserve. The FHL provides ranges, training areas and facilities to support year-round joint, multi-component, and interagency training to prepare warriors to fight and win the Global War on Terrorism. Full Food Service will be provided at the Dining Facility (DFAC) which is currently located at building P-206 and provides three meals a day, seven days a week, 365 days a year. Specific areas of expertise include, but are not limited to, knowledge of AR 30-22, The Army Food Program, DA PAM 30-22, Operating Procedures for the Army Food Program, providing resources and services necessary to perform Full Food Service in DFAC, hiring, staffing, and training personnel, quality control, safety program, property control, and menu planning, and customer service operations. The North American Industry Classification System (NAICS) contemplated for the Fort Hunter Liggett Full Food Service is 722310, Food Service Contractors, with a size standard of $35.5 M. However, respondents may identify other potential NAICS codes and the reasoning to support the recommendation. This requirement is a follow-on requirement which was previously solicited as "Unrestricted" and awarded to the State Licensing Agency (SLA), California Department of Rehabilitation under contract W91LV2-07-D-0013. This requirement is subject to the exercise of certain Defense preference policies regarding the Randolph-Sheppard Act (20 U.S.C. 107) (RSA) as related to Offerors of military food services. Present DoD and Army policy interpreting the RSA applies a selection preference to qualified nominees of SLAs for the Blind who represent clients seeking Defense contracts for so-called "military cafeteria-style food operations." This notice is not designed to discourage competition from any business interested in this requirement. Rather, it merely represents notice regarding a mandatory priority for the SLA. Since the current capabilities of industry, to include large and small businesses must be confirmed, all eligible large and small businesses are encouraged to respond.
